To start this project, you first make a small circle called a magic ring and put seven stitches inside.

You keep adding more stitches in each round to make the top part grow bigger and flat.

After the top is wide enough, you crochet straight down to create the sides that fit around your head. To make the brim, you follow a pattern that makes the edge flare out nicely.

Finally, you crochet a separate rectangle and a small middle piece to form a pretty bow, then sew it onto the side.

Level of Difficulty
Beginner to Intermediate.
Most steps utilize single crochet, increases, and decreases. Some folding techniques may challenge absolute beginners, but the tutor provides supportive hints throughout.
Materials Needed
- Yarn: Any soft yarn, preferably acrylic or cotton (choose your favourite color).
- Hook Size: 4.5mm crochet hook.
- Scissors
- Yarn needle
- Measuring tape (optional, to ensure length)
Tutor's Suggestions
- Take your time with increases and decreases to keep the shape even.
- Feel free to experiment with color changes or textured yarn for creative effects.
- Measure your crochet piece frequently to ensure you reach the intended size.
- Watch for tension—don’t crochet too tightly or too loosely.
